Louis XVI French Provincial Giltwood Mirror, 18th/early 19th century

the crest with sacred heart, doves, acanthus wreath, arrows and bellflower swags
39.5 x 22 in — 100.3 x 55.9 cm

Estimate $300-$400

Realised: $1,800

About Condition Ratings

  • 5 Stars: Excellent - No discernable damage, flaws or imperfections
  • 4 Stars: Very Good - Minor flaws or imperfections visible only under close inspection using specialised instruments or black light
  • 3 Stars: Good - Minor flaws visible upon inspection under standard lighting
  • 2 Stars: Fair - Exhibits flaws or damage that may draw the eye under standard lighting
  • 1 Star: Poor - Flaws or damage immediately apparent under standard lighting (examples: missing components, rips, broken glass, damaged surfaces, etc.)

Note: Condition ratings and condition details are the subjective opinions of our specialists and should be used as a guide only.
